Industry News for December 20, 2019 CBG Workshop Summary On Tuesday, December 17, 2019, the Arizona Department of Environmental Quality and the Department of Agriculture Weights and Measures Services Division held a 4-hour workshop on the Arizona CBG Program. Maricopa Association of Governments presented on their modeling of how various gas formulations would impact air quality and specific pollutants of concern for attainment of federal standards.
